About Bad Camberg

Bad Camberg (German: [baːt ˈkambɛʁk] ) is, with 14,500 inhabitants, the second largest town in Limburg-Weilburg district in Hesse, Germany, as well as the southernmost town in the Regierungsbezirk of Gießen. It is located in the eastern Taunus in the Goldener Grund (“Golden Ground”) some 30 km north of Wiesbaden, 18

Read more km southeast of Limburg an der Lahn, and 44 km northwest of Frankfurt, as well as on the German Timber-Frame Road. Bad Camberg is the central community of the Goldener Grund with good infrastructure, and a lower centre partly with a middle centre's function. The recognized Kneipp resort is Hesse's oldest and Germany's third oldest. In the outlying centre of Oberselters is found a mineral spring that gives forth the well known Selterswasser, often known in English as “seltzer”. The town's landmark is the Kreuzkapelle.

Worth the detour from Bad Camberg

8 notable places within an hour's drive.

cathedral

Limburg Cathedral

A seven-towered orange-and-white Romanesque cathedral perches dramatically on a rock above the Lahn River old town.

18 km · about 20 min drive

ancient ruins

Saalburg Roman Fort

A fully reconstructed Roman fort on the Limes frontier in the Taunus hills brings legionary life vividly back to view.

21 km · about 25 min drive

scenic viewpoint

Neroberg

A wooded hill above Wiesbaden reached by a water-powered funicular, crowned by a gold-domed Russian Orthodox church.

22 km · about 25 min drive

landmark

Römer Frankfurt

Frankfurt's medieval town hall and its gabled Römerberg square form a postcard-perfect old-town heart amid the skyscrapers.

36 km · about 40 min drive

natural wonder

Lorelei Rock

A steep 120-metre slate rock on the Rhine's narrowest point, legendary home of the siren whose singing lured sailors to their doom.

42 km · about 50 min drive

natural wonder

Rhine Valley & Loreley Rock

UNESCO-listed stretch of the Rhine Gorge with vineyard-covered slopes, fairy-tale castles, and the legendary Loreley rock.

42 km · about 50 min drive

scenic viewpoint

Upper Middle Rhine Valley

A UNESCO-listed 65-km stretch of the Rhine between Koblenz and Bingen, lined with over 40 castles, vineyards, and historic towns.

42 km · about 50 min drive

scenic viewpoint

Niederwalddenkmal

A colossal Germania statue above Rüdesheim surveys the Rhine vineyards, reached by a cable car over the steep slopes.

43 km · about 50 min drive
